Labrador Retriever

Labrador Retriever

The Labrador Retriever is often lauded for its friendly and outgoing nature. With boundless energy, this breed loves to play fetch and swim—making it a great friend for those who lead active lifestyles. Labs are known for their intelligence and eagerness to please, making training a breeze for first-time owners.

Their affectionate demeanor means they’re wonderful with children and can get along well with other pets. A versatile and adaptable breed, the Labrador Retriever thrives in various environments. Their kind eyes and wagging tails always seem to offer the warmest welcomes.

Newfoundland

Newfoundland

With a heart as big as its paws, the Newfoundland is every child’s gentle guardian. This breed is famous for its sweet temperament and calm demeanor.

Newfoundlands are excellent swimmers, often nicknamed ‘Nature’s Lifeguards’ because of their water rescue abilities. Despite their large size, they are known for being gentle giants, making them great family pets.

Their loving and patient nature makes them ideal companions for children. Regular exercise and grooming are essential to keep them happy and healthy. A Newfoundland’s loyalty is unmatched, providing comfort and companionship to all.
